Right Circular cylinder has a radius of 8 inches and a height of 15 inches what is its volume

Respuesta :

gmany
gmany gmany
  • 16-02-2019

Answer:

V = 960 in³

Step-by-step explanation:

The formula of a volume of a cylinder:

[tex]V=\pi r^2H[/tex]

r - radius

H - height

We have

r = 8 in

H = 15 in

Substitute:

[tex]V=\pi(8^2)(15)=\pi(64)(15)=960\pi in^3[/tex]
